82 years later, Pointe du Hoc still teaches a hard American lesson: plans matter only until war wrecks them.
Mike Tyson had it right; all plans go out the window when you're punched in the face.
Courage shows itself when the map is wrong, the guns are missing, the commander is wounded, and the enemy still holds the ground. On D-Day, Rudder's Rangers didn't stop at the cliff; they went looking for the guns, found and destroyed them, and held the road.
“Rangers lead the way” wasn't a slogan in the morning; it was a record of what they had already done. Thank God for such men.
